I knew this was a paper birch tree because it had the distinctive white bark that it is known for. The bark was also peeling bark in layers that indicated it was a birch tree. This particular tree had many black spots on it as well. I knew it wasn&#8217;t a yellow or grey birch because of how bright white the color was and how big the pieces of bark that were peeling off of it were. <\/p>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-large\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"473\" height=\"1024\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.uvm.edu\/bdittman\/files\/2023\/03\/IMG_0503-473x1024.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-62\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blog.uvm.edu\/bdittman\/files\/2023\/03\/IMG_0503-473x1024.png 473w, https:\/\/blog.uvm.edu\/bdittman\/files\/2023\/03\/IMG_0503-139x300.png 139w, https:\/\/blog.uvm.edu\/bdittman\/files\/2023\/03\/IMG_0503-768x1662.png 768w, https:\/\/blog.uvm.edu\/bdittman\/files\/2023\/03\/IMG_0503-710x1536.png 710w, https:\/\/blog.uvm.edu\/bdittman\/files\/2023\/03\/IMG_0503-947x2048.png 947w, https:\/\/blog.uvm.edu\/bdittman\/files\/2023\/03\/IMG_0503.png 1284w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 473px) 100vw, 473px\" \/><\/figure>\n<\/div>","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Today I went deeper into Centennial woods looking at all the different tree species.
